Primavette High-quality nucleic acids for sensitive detection The BioRobot MDx DSP system, with the QIAamp DSP 96 Virus MDx Kit, provides efficient purification of high-quality viral nucleic acids from human plasma or serum for sensitive detection (Figure 5). Viral nucleic acids are ready to use in a broad range of sensitive diagnostic assays (Figures 1–5), such as PCR and RT-PCR. Walkaway automation on a closed, safe system The BioRobot MDx DSP is a closed system with true walkaway automation. The fully automated process, including bar code reading, load check, sample tracking, and complete process documentation, requires a maximum of 2.5 hours to process 96 samples, with no hands-on time. Manual handling of potentially infectious samples is minimized, ensuring safety for the user and reliable processing of samples. The detailed load check ensures high process reliability, and precision pipetting minimizes the risk of cross-contamination. Sensitive Detection of HBV DNA 100 Hits (%) 75 50 25 0 0 10 20 30 Input titer (IU) 40 50 Figure 5 Sensitivity is quantified by the 95% probit value (vertical line), at which detection can be expected with a 95% probability. The graph shows the mean proportion of hits (center line) and the confidence interval. Serial dilutions from a negative plasma pool spiked with HBV WHO international virus standard 97/746 were processed in replicates of 36 each, following the QIAamp DSP 96 Virus MDx protocol. HBV DNA was analyzed using an in-house, endpoint PCR method, followed by agarose gel electrophoresis. Amplicons of the expected size were counted as hits. The 95% probit value was 37.51 IU/ml. www.qiagen.com 1029651_FLY_IAS_MDxDSP_1004.qxd 20.10.2004 17:30 Uhr Seite 4 Instrument Service and Support Service and application support The molecular biology and engineering expertise offered by QIAGEN Instrument Service guarantees optimal performance from diagnostic applications.
